Transaction 0625afeaae3d2f74a895b0d9836ccd7d91b24126221da03062a48a4bbca0a8eb

block
f120789eaff1e8ff158565333edf3d2dfafbb6b6b0548f33678724424cf840c5

1 Input

23 Outputs